General-duty citation text
29 CFR 1926.251(a)(4): Special custom design lifting accessories for material handling were not marked to indicate the safe working load(s): On and before 9/16/14, the lifting beam used to lift the precast concrete tanks was not marked with its weight and safe working capacity.

General-duty citation text
29 CFR 1926.1425(c)(1): 29 CFR 1926.1425(c)(1): The employer did not make sure that the materials being hoisted when employees were hooking, unhooking, or guiding the load were rigged to prevent unintentional displacement. On 9/16/14, the precast concrete tank was hoisted by a lifting beam that was not equipped with latching hooks to prevent inadvertent disconnection.

General-duty citation text
29 CFR 1926.1425(c)(2): The employer did not make sure that hooks with self-closing latches were used while employees were hooking, unhooking, or guiding the load. On 9/16/14, employees were within the fall zone of the suspended load when the lifting beam was not equipped with hooks with self-closing latches.
